Lawler cuts the same dinosaurs/mind-readers promo he cut on Mike Awesome, a promo that applies almost too perfectly to Kerry Von Erich. I do like that Lawler puts over KVE as a physical specimen and points to the brains as a point of difference between the two, rather than just talk about another incompetent opponent who couldn't beat anybody.

Lee Marshall says that it is going to be Jerry Lawler vs Kerry Von Erich one more time. Marshall is ecstatic about that but ‘The King’ is not. He’s sick of seeing Kerry Von Erich; he sees him in his sleep, every time he looks over his shoulder he’s dogging him wanting another shot at the World Heavyweight title and now he’s even following him to the IWA. He then cuts the same promo on him that he did on Mike Awesome earlier in the Yearbook where he compares him to a dinosaur, even down to the mind reader only charging him half price line. He is the undisputed Heavyweight champion and he will remain that!

 

It’s interesting seeing the interviews for different markets and how Lawler cuts the same one in different places for different people.
